Plant elimination is an crucial practice for preserving healthy landscapes, managing overgrowth, and preparing locations for new plantings or hardscape setups. This process includes getting rid of weeds, shrubs, little trees, or invasive types, making sure to extract roots to prevent regrowth. Correct strategies avoid damage to surrounding plants and soil structure. Mechanical elimination, hand digging, or chemical treatments might be utilized depending upon plant type and website conditions. Post-removal, soil change and grading guarantee that the location appropriates for replanting, yard installation, or other landscape enhancements. Routine plant elimination supports landscape aesthetic appeals, minimizes bug and disease pressures, and enhances overall plant health. Appropriately handled removal prepares the home for sustainable and visually appealing outside environments
